|
|
@@ -1023,6 +1023,7 @@ export default {
|
|
|
},
|
|
|
deleteEntity (row) {
|
|
|
row.deleteConfirmFlag = false
|
|
|
+ this.tableLoading = true
|
|
|
api.deleteAllEntity(row.Id, row.SupplierTypeCode, this.$axios).then(res => {
|
|
|
if (res.data.code === 0) {
|
|
|
this.initDatas()
|
|
|
@@ -1031,14 +1032,17 @@ export default {
|
|
|
type: 'success',
|
|
|
message: res.data.message
|
|
|
})
|
|
|
+ this.tableLoading = false
|
|
|
} else {
|
|
|
this.$message({
|
|
|
type: 'warning',
|
|
|
message: res.data.message
|
|
|
})
|
|
|
+ this.tableLoading = false
|
|
|
}
|
|
|
}).catch(err => {
|
|
|
console.error(err)
|
|
|
+ this.tableLoading = false
|
|
|
})
|
|
|
},
|
|
|
|